Neymar has defended his current form at Barcelona calling it his best season in La Liga. His goal against Celta Vigo on Sunday was however only his eighth in the current campaign. 

Neymar believes that despite the lack of goals he is showing good form for Barcelona this season. Neymar was on the scoresheet for his team in the important 5-0 victory ver Celta Vigo. Lack of goals aside, Neymar has been an important player for Barcelona this season. The Brazilian has contributed 8 assists and his technique and pace have been a larger part of Barca’s style of play then in previous seasons.

If history is to repeat itself, then Neymar needn’t worry about scoring. Neymar only scored nine goals in his first season, following his record-breaking transfer from Santos. He followed that with campaigns in which he scored 22 and 24 goals, making him one of the best strikers in the world.

“I think it’s my best season at Barca,” Neymar told the club’s website. “Both myself and the team are getting better and that is important.”

Barcelona are once again top of the league in Spain. They have a one point advantage against Real, but their Madrid rivals have a game in hand. Despite this, coach Luis Enrique announced his plans to step down from his job at the end of the season. News caught fans and players off-guard. Neymar talked about his disappointment at hearing the news:

“It’s sad because he is someone we have a lot of affection for. We have been with him for three seasons and we have a lot of faith in him,”  Neymar said.

“We wish him the best in life. He knows what is best for him and we are just happy with how he has helped us in the last few years in which we have won so many trophies.”

Barcelona face one of their most difficult tests on Wednesday when they take on PSG in the second leg of the Champions League round of 16 tie. PSG secured a clear advantage after winning 4-0 in the first leg. Fans of the Spanish side are confident their team can offer a comeback. Manager Luis Enrique is less confident of a miracle in Wednesday’s clash.

“PSG will pressure us worse and will not defend like Celta,” the manager told Movistar Partidazo. “But our trust is basic. The tie is lost beforehand but in wonderful circumstances you can succeed. We’ll try it until the last minute.”

“This crowd values these players and they communicate that to them. I’ve never seen a lack of attitude in my players and that’s why the club is faithful and confident that we can have a comeback [against PSG] – why not,?” Enrique added.
